Could also be the compensator sprocket in the primary. It hasn't happened to me, knock on wood, but that's exactly how I have read that failure described many times before. Not a bad fix...providing it didn't do any collateral damage. If you lost the compensator, find out if they will upgrade to the SE compensator. That's how they should have been built anyway. Search this forum for the SE comp, lots of good info out there. Good luck, Sir.
